What does Baljit mean?
Baljit largely is used in Punjabi, Hindi and Sikh, meaning of Baljit is "Mighty Victorious or Might Victor" is used as a boy name.

Famous people named Baljit
- Baljit Singh Chadha, Montreal, Quebec, Canada businessman
- Baljit Singh, sant and spiritual master
- Baljit Singh Dhillon, field hockey midfielder from India
- Baljit Singh Saini, Baljit Singh Saini represented his native country at two consecutive Summer Olympics
- Baljit Singh, Danish cricketer
